Jim Barnes papers

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SS 3256
Scope and Contents

The collection primarily tracks Barnes's poetic career, specifically regarding his service as editor of the Chariton Review and contributions to other poetry journals, and contains manuscripts of his own poetry as well as that of Dagmar Nick, which he translated from German, and numerous books of poetry written by friends/contributors to the Chariton Review. It also contains personal documents such as correspondence, bills, and photos.

Dates: 1900-2004

Rostenberg & Stern Rare Books records

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SS 2513
Abstract

Contains materials related to the works and publications of Rostenberg and Stern. Includes typescripts, edited copies, and final manuscripts of several books, book reviews, encyclopedia entries, and articles. Topics range from rare book collecting and early printing to Louisa May Alcott and Walt Whitman. Contains newspaper articles consulted in their research. Also included are audio tapes of lectures given and correspondence with publishers, editors, and personal friends.

Dates: 1950-2002

Beatrice Sparks papers

 Collection
Identifier: MSS 2224
Scope and Contents

The majority of the collection is related to Spark's work as an author. This includes biographical material, correspondence from readers and publishers, manuscripts and printer proofs, and other material Sparks collected relating to her books. There is also correspondence and information documenting the mission she and her husband served for the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ints. Dates range from 1949 to 2005.

Dates: 1949-2005

Dan Wells literary manuscripts

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: MSS 8073
Scope and Contents

Contains manuscripts of fantasy fiction novels written by Mormon and Utah native author and Brigham Young University graduate Dan Wells. They include titles such as: I Don't Want to Kill You, I Am Not a Serial Killer, Partials, Fragments, Ruins, Full of Holes, Mr. Monster, Ones and Zeroes, Bluescreen, Deeper Into Chaos, and Bubonicon 44. Each manuscript was typewritten with some having annotations. Materials dated 2000-2016.

Dates: 2000-2016
